大家好,非常荣幸获得蓝耘杯MCP开发挑战赛决赛季军!以下做一些分享,我的MCP服务器用四层防护机制(路径验证、异常隔离、内容安全、权限控制)解决了代码安全的核心痛点,让15+类风险无所遁形。智能提示生成让合规审查效率提升3倍,实时统计让风险分布一目了然。未来我将持续深耕代码安全领域,让技术既赋能开发,更守护信任。感谢大赛搭建的创新舞台,期待与更多伙伴共建更安全的数字未来!

一、获奖感想:当代码安全遇上智能分析

灵感来源:那些年踩过的"代码坑"

案例1:自动驾驶的"生死时速"

2023年某头部车企的NOA导航系统在暴雨天气中出现严重转向误判,后经调查发现是感知算法对雨滴反射光线的误识别。这个看似AI模型的缺陷,实则源于底层代码中对传感器数据校验规则的缺失——开发人员未考虑到极端天气下的光线畸变场景。

案例2:医疗AI的信任危机

2024年FDA紧急召回某AI辅助诊断系统,该系统将CT影像中的金属伪影误判为肿瘤,导致23名患者接受不必要的手术。深入分析发现,问题根源在于训练数据清洗不彻底,残留的噪声数据污染了模型决策逻辑。

案例3:供应链的"幽灵攻击"

2025年爆发的SolarWinds供应链攻击事件中,攻击者通过篡改构建服务器上的编译脚本,在合法软件更新包中植入后门程序。这场波及全球1.8万家企业的网络灾难,暴露出DevOps流程中代码签名验证机制的致命漏洞。

这些典型案例揭示了一个残酷现实:
AI时代,每行代码既是创造价值的魔法,也可能是打开潘多拉魔盒的钥匙。​


技术悖论:AI的双刃剑效应

当我们在享受AI带来的开发效率革命时,也在承受其衍生的新型安全威胁:

技术红利 安全代价
模型训练效率提升100倍 训练数据投毒风险增加200%
自动化部署缩短90%周期 CI/CD管道攻击面扩大87%
代码生成准确率达95% 逻辑漏洞隐蔽性增强63%

这种技术加速度与安全脆弱性的失衡,使得传统安全防护体系陷入"按下葫芦浮起瓢"的困境。正如Gartner在《2025年十大安全趋势》中警示:“未来的攻击者将不再直接对抗安全工具,而是通过污染开发流程制造’原生漏洞’。”


技术觉醒:构建AI时代的代码免疫系统

正是这些切肤之痛,催生了我们对智能代码分析技术的深度思考:

  1. 动态防御思维​:从静态规则匹配转向行为轨迹分析
  2. 全链路防护​:覆盖开发、测试、部署、运行的生命周期
  3. 人机协同机制​:建立开发者与AI安全顾问的协作闭环

这正是MCP平台诞生的技术哲学——用AI对抗AI,用智能守护智能。通过构建代码安全的"数字疫苗"体系,我们正在重新定义DevSecOps的内涵。


核心功能:打造DevSecOps全流程闭环

经过迭代开发,我构建了涵盖四大核心功能的智能分析平台:
以下用一个视频来展现此平台功能

蓝耘杯决赛

功能模块 技术实现
多语言智能分析 支持Python/JS/Java等7种文件类型,结合安全性、复杂度、代码规范性、可维护性四个维度,采用熵权和的方式进行质量评估,实现代码质量、安全风险、合规性的一站式检测
智能安全防护体系 四层防护机制:
1. 路径验证(防目录穿越)
2. 异常隔离(部分沙箱执行)
3. 内容安全(15+风险识别+JSON炸弹防御)
4. 权限控制(文件大小/格式/执行权限)
智能提示生成 基于OWASP/ISO27001的合规审查模板库
可视化统计分析 双维度监控:
1. 系统运行统计(日均处理量/风险分布/合规达标率)
2. 项目分析(分析时长/文件数量/高风险模块定位)

二、未来规划:构建代码安全治理生态

短期目标(6-12个月)

  1. 多模态分析升级​:引入AST抽象语法树分析,提升复杂逻辑检测精度
  2. 云原生架构重构​:基于Kubernetes实现弹性伸缩,支持每秒千次并发分析
  3. 深度集成Jenkins/GitLab​:提供开箱即用的流水线插件,打通研发全链路

中长期规划(1-4年)

  1. AI代码治理大脑​:打造具备自主决策能力的智能安全中枢
  2. 隐私计算融合​:引入联邦学习技术,实现多方安全代码审查
  3. 量子安全前瞻布局​:研究抗量子加密算法在代码防护中的应用
  4. 行业解决方案定制​:针对金融/医疗/车联网等领域推出垂直检测模型

技术演进路径:

在这里插入图片描述

三、真实需求:开发者最痛的五大场景

场景一:外包项目管理困境

某银行科技部负责人反馈:“外包团队提交的5万行代码,人工审查需要3周时间,安全隐患依然频发。” MCP的批量分析功能可将审查周期缩短至2小时,自动标注高风险模块。

场景二:开源项目安全危机

Node.js基金会数据显示,80%的开源项目存在已知漏洞。MCP的社区协作模式支持安全专家共建规则库,已成功预警多个高危漏洞。

场景三:云原生安全挑战

AWS安全报告指出,40%的云上事故源于配置错误。MCP的多租户隔离机制可精准识别IAM策略缺陷,降低80%误操作风险。

场景四:AI模型训练污染

某自动驾驶公司发现,训练数据中混入了调试日志导致模型偏差。MCP的敏感信息检测功能可自动过滤200+类机密数据。

场景五:合规性审查压力

GDPR实施后,某跨境电商公司每年投入百万级预算应对审计。MCP的自动生成合规报告功能,使合规成本下降65%。


结语:让安全成为代码的基因

从最初的个人构想到今天的智能分析平台,MCP的成长离不开开源社区的滋养。未来我们将持续深耕代码安全领域,让每个开发者都能在高效开发的同时,享受极致的安全防护。


Logo

有“AI”的1024 = 2048,欢迎大家加入2048 AI社区

更多推荐